Как стать автором
Поиск
Написать публикацию
Обновить
-0.08

Чулан

Всякая всячина

Сначала показывать
Порог рейтинга
Уровень сложности

Не возможно обновить (UPDATE) ту же таблицу, которую используешь в SELECT-запросе

Время на прочтение1 мин
Количество просмотров884
Сегодня наткнулся на очень неприятный баг в MySQL. При выполнении следующего запроса в MySQL 5.0.45:

UPDATE `files` SET `file_md5` =
(
SELECT MD5( `file_blob` )
FROM `files`
WHERE `id`= 6
)
WHERE `id` = 6

Получил ошибку:
#1093 — You can't specify target table 'files' for update in FROM clause
Читать дальше...

Web 2.0 успешность или неуспешность идеи?! Продолжение, часть 2

Время на прочтение3 мин
Количество просмотров429
Web 2.0 — это сама по себе идея. Это попытка формализовать — что же собой представляют проекты, основой которых являются пользователи и материалы, которые размещают пользователи. А под этим подразумевать можно все что угодно. Социальные сети и сервисы, рекомендательные социальные сервисы (которые упорно сейчас пытаются отстоять свое право называться Web 3.0).

Допустим мы ткнули пальцем в небо и попали в золотую жилу. А именно — верно проанализировали рынок, увидели тенденции, определили для себя что наша идея имеет право на жизнь. Что дальше? Если вы сами обладаете достаточными средствами для реализации идеи — дальше сразу приступать к реализации прототипа, после того как напишете финансовый план и поймете, что средств хватает.

Обычно все бывает не так.
Читать дальше →

Пищевые_добавки

Время на прочтение1 мин
Количество просмотров443
По этому адресу. Давно искал подобную табличку. Особо порадовал алюминий (E173). В пищевой промышленности запрещен, однако водопроводную воду алюминизируют для обеззараживания (наряду с хлорированием). Кликать на циферки.

Вообще это должно было быть ссылкой, но хабр не скушал ее, немедленно напишу об этом в ошибки и пожелания.

Сборник свободного и открытого ПО для Windows

Время на прочтение3 мин
Количество просмотров7.8K
Многие преподаватели очень осторожно (а чаще негативно) относятся к Linux. В то-же время «Первая помощь» не вызывает восторга у преподавателей. Специально для учебных заведений и учащихся я собрал диск со свободным и открытым программным обеспечением под Windows XP и Vista.
Читать дальше →

Вышла новая версия книги «Безопасный Интернет. Универсальная защита для Windows Me — Vista»

Время на прочтение1 мин
Количество просмотров919
Сегодня выпущена третья редакция электронной книги «Безопасный Интернет. Универсальная защита для Windows ME — Vista».

В книге собраны ценные советы по защите вашего компьютера. Все необходимые настройки вы можете сделать самостоятельно, пользуясь инструкциями экспертов. Абсолютное большинство настроек выполняются средствами самой операционной системы, не требуя от вас ни установки специализированных программ, ни обращения к специалистам.

В третьем издании основной текст книги был полностью переписан. В базу разъясняемых терминов внесены новые понятия, добавлен специализированный раздел, посвященный встроенным средствам защиты операционной системы Windows Vista, существенно расширен список системных служб, для которых предлагается безопасная конфигурация. Возрос и общий объем издания — 115 страниц против 75 во второй версии.

virusinfo.info/showthread.php?t=37711

upd
Пользуясь случаем, хочу сказать спасибо, всем активно минусующим. Вы хоть посмотрели, что это? Не думаю. Однако, книга довольно известна, и рекомендуется к прочтению новичкам. Новая редакция содержит в себе бОльшее количество советов по Vista.

Универсальный портативный аккумулятор

Время на прочтение1 мин
Количество просмотров742
image
Забавная вещица – портативный зарядник в виде браслета. Видимо дизайнеры обратили внимание на оказавшееся вдруг пустым место на нашем запястье, которое в «домобильное» время традиционно занимали наручные часы. Удобно и стильно, но самое интересное, это восемь различных разъемов, которые, по замыслу авторов, позволят зарядить любой гаджет.
В браслете используется литий-ионный аккумулятор, для подзарядки которого требуется около 5 часов. В качестве непосредственного источника питания он обеспечивает до трех часов работы мобильного телефона в режиме разговора и до 8 часов работы плеера.

Этот странный поиск

Время на прочтение1 мин
Количество просмотров406
Мне просто интересно, а это баг или фича, что в поиске по топикам и комментариям видны удаленные записи и даже почему-то записи с пометкой «не публиковался»?

Ставим SVN на FreeBSD. Для чайников

Время на прочтение3 мин
Количество просмотров2.3K
все что тут будет написано для чайников, вроде меня, которые плохо еще разбираются в администрировании сервера, но хотят поставить себе SVN( вопрос зачем за гранью статьи). Все что тут написано есть на самом деле в хелпе svnbook.red-bean.com/nightly/ru/index.html
Читать дальше →

Письма Деду Морозу

Время на прочтение2 мин
Количество просмотров1.3K


… или интимная история про мой первый компьютер :)

image

/ Готовьте свои новогодние воспоминания /
Читать дальше →

Пользователей Firefox заставят искать Яндексом

Время на прочтение3 мин
Количество просмотров631
На самом деле у меня не столько статья, сколько приведу текст, найденный мною в сети. Очень интересно было бы увидеть как наше сообщество отреагирует на данную новость.
Источники www.cybersecurity.ru и www.newsland.ru
Считаю что все авторские права и правила я соблюл.
Сама статья:
image
Русскоязычных пользователей Firefox ожидает нововведение: последующие версии браузера, имеющие русскую локализацию, откажутся от поисковика Google в качестве стандартного решения для обработки запросов и будут использовать только Яндекс. Для пользователей всех без исключения версий Firefox ранее поисковиком по умолчанию, начиная с версии 2.0, был Google.

Читать дальше →

PHP: проблема с timestamp в DateTime

Время на прочтение3 мин
Количество просмотров3.3K
Многие разработчики на PHP используют объекты класса DateTime. Об удобствах его я писать не буду, тем более на Хабре уже была статья об этом классе, не об этом речь.
Все бы хорошо, да есть у данного класса проблемка, с которой я столкнулся только недавно.
читать дальше

Wikipedia через DNS

Время на прочтение1 мин
Количество просмотров763
Как правило при наложении ограничений в локальных сетях администраторы оставляют открытыми, например, DNS или ICMP. Их можно чудесным образом использовать для связи с внешним миром.

Вот отличный пример занимательной инкапсуляции для демонстрации технологии «на пальцах»:

> nslookup -type=txt large_hadron_collider.wp.dg.cx

Server: rr0.mtu.ru
Address: 212.188.4.10

Неофициальный ответ:
large_hadron_collider.wp.dg.cx text =

"The Large Hadron Collider (LHC) is the world's largest and the highest-
energy particle accelerator complex, intended to collide opposing beams of proto
ns, from hydrogen atoms stripped of their electrons, or lead ions, two of severa
l types of hadrons, at o"
"ver 99.9999991% of the speed of light. httр://en.wikipedia.org/wiki/Lar
ge_Hadron_Collider"


страничка проекта

Ближайшие события

Как я хотел заработать денег в интернете, да так и не заработал

Время на прочтение3 мин
Количество просмотров1.2K
017.jpgДля тех, кто со мной незнаком: я — автор и создатель сайта socioline.ru, посвященного социологии. С 11 по 18 января я проводил эксперимент: сайт работал в платном режиме. В это время для того, чтобы скачать ту или иную книгу, от посетителя требовалось отправить sms-сообщение ценой около 30 рублей на специальный “короткий” номер. Эксперимент изначально планировался на месяц, но под давлением совести завершился раньше срока. Здесь я расскажу о том, что этому эксперименту предшествовало, как он прошел и какие выводы я для себя сделал. Ничего социологического в этой заметке не будет, просто общие налюдения и “кухня” сайта.

Итак, над планетой зверствует кризис, строительная отрасль (к которой я отношусь по основному месту работы) бьется в агонии, все мечты о богатом и безбедном существовании летят в тартарары! В такой ситуации взор сам собой обращается к альтернативным способам заработка, а точнее — к интернету.
Читать дальше →

«Волшебная палочка» MX Air Колдовство?

Время на прочтение2 мин
Количество просмотров1.1K
Недавно стал обладателем необычного девайса Logitech MX Air и теперь хочу поведать о том что же я в итоге получил
image
Читать дальше →

Ставим свой сервер teeworlds

Время на прочтение2 мин
Количество просмотров4.2K
Всем доброго времени суток. Недавно я нашел для себя эту замечательную игру, и мне захотелось создать свой сервер. Сделать это оказалось очень просто, однако нужно было немного смекалки чтобы догадаться что где и откуда…
Прочитать о настройке сервера

Капля, Унция и Ведро

Время на прочтение2 мин
Количество просмотров679
Это суперски, что на Хабре есть обучающие статьи. Так сказать: изучаем по шагам: Ruby по каплям, Питон унциями и что-то (забыл что) вёдрами. А… Чуть не забыл — Java — чашками.

На будущее можно предложить следующие единицы измерения:

  • карат
  • грамм
  • милилитр (не капля!)
  • фунт (это для среднего уровня)
  • пуд (это уже при изучении на уровне senior)


Можно, также, переключиться на скорость измерения: изучаем javascript со скоростью две функции в час, или разгоняем PHP до 50 строк в секунду.

Здорово, что есть учебные материалы, и странно, что так неоригинально придумывают названия. Видимо, чтобы взгляд цепляло? Но мне кажется, если человеку интересен Python то всё равно — каплями его выдавливают, или вёдрами льют :)

Было бы очень метко отмечать уроки в %, однако, все кто публикует (я так думаю) вряд ли имеют чёткий план изучения того или иного языка программирования. Поэтому для кого-то это будет 20%, а кто-то поймёт что язык стал понятен, а фунции — всегда можно будет глянуть в api документации.

У меня, по-крайней мере, на определённом этапе изучения «чего угодно» наступает момент «просветления», после которого любой учебный курс становится уже избыточным, а вопросы, которые возникают в ходе программирования находятся на грани возможностей языка (или, если быть точным, моих возможностей) — и почти с вероятностью 99% не раскрываются ни в каких учебных курсах, и что бывает совсем обидно — практически не предусмотрены во фреймворках.

Ну а что поделаешь? Типичные задачи решаются базовыми функциями, расширенные — приходится самому писать функции. Но самые интересные задачи — приходится ковыряться самому — от начала и до конца.

Кстати, как у вас — я не знаю, у меня в области веб-программирования, самое интересное начинается именно при построении запросов к базе данных. Именно хитрые выборки со всевозможными ускорениями и оптимизацией — вот что тонкое место. А всё остальное (я пишу на CakePHP) — в основном настолько тривиально, что без особых хлопот «портанётся» на любой другой язык или фреймворк. Мне так кажется.

А вам?

OpenDesktop.org вводит возможность продажи контента

Время на прочтение1 мин
Количество просмотров746
Проект OpenDesktop.org, под чьим крылом находятся такие проекты как gnome-look.org и kde-look.org, заявил о новой интересной возможности на своём портале. Отныне, с их одноимённого сайта контент можно не просто бесплатно скачивать, но и покупать (а следовательно для кого-то — продавать). Сама организация не берёт себе никаких отчислений, все деньги выплачиваются сразу авторам контента, из коего представлены темы иконок, шаблоны документов, темы оформления, wallpapers и прочее.
Собственно, идея продажи контента никак не перечит духу Free Software, однако реакция на такое нововведение у пользователей может быть разная.

Великий и могучий язык. Безграничный ли?

Время на прочтение1 мин
Количество просмотров433
Заметил, что с приходом интернета в массы многие компании стали называть свои продукты просто набором или сочетанием букв не несущим никакой смысловой нагрузки. В основной своей массе наблюдаю это в названиях моделей мобильных телефонов. Например: Omnia, Xperia и т. д. Лежит ли в основе этой тенденции гарантия отсутствия конкуренции с другими словами в результатах поисковиков или просто желание выделиться? И, к примеру, лет через 20 или 200 сможем ли мы находить или изобретать все новые и новые слова, которые не будут резать слух и не будут знакомы поисковикам?

Вклад авторов